Output 8a07760c2d09574c9ae725690d9d535c8d5a07b8ac2a3c11c98c4270c6b61177:3

value
32581058
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e942fe15baa0561656068039daa14c9c624bb2c7 OP_EQUAL
address
3NxPcxkembTcquvd5xEq5KPS4KjGEdX7eJ
transaction
8a07760c2d09574c9ae725690d9d535c8d5a07b8ac2a3c11c98c4270c6b61177
spent
true